Online Class Availability at Michigan State University

Many students take online classes at Michigan State University. Among 52,089 students, 2,681 (5%) were enrolled entirely in distance education and 24,643 (47%) took at least some classes online.

Earnings for History Graduates from Michigan State University

Students who complete Michigan State University’s History program report the following median earnings (per the U.S. Department of Education’s College Scorecard):

Median earnings by years after graduation for History at Michigan State University
Years After Graduation Median Earnings
1 year $28,671
2 years $28,598
3 years $36,753
4 years $38,703
5 years $48,421

How does this compare to the school overall? Four years out, History graduates from Michigan State University earn a median of $38,703, compared with $69,754 for all Michigan State University graduates — about 45% lower than the school-wide median.

History earnings compared with all majors at Michigan State University

Median Debt at Graduation

Median student loan debt for History graduates from Michigan State University is $27,000.
